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Canada Water to Birkenhead Hamilton Square start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Canada Water to Birkenhead Hamilton Square start from £79.80 one way, or £114.00 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Canada Water to Birkenhead Hamilton Square are available for £201.60 one way, or £403.20 return

Everything you need to know about Canada Water Station

Exploring Canada Water Train Station

Canada Water train station, nestled in the bustling area of South East London, is a vital hub for both commuters and casual travelers. Opened in 1999, it serves as a significant junction providing access to the London Overground network and the Jubilee line on the London Underground. From its inception, the station has been a pivotal point for those navigating the city, bridging noteworthy distances and facilitating smoother journeys for those who traverse its platforms daily. Whether you're heading for a day's shopping in London or commuting to work, Canada Water station is centrally located to ease your travels.

Station Facilities and Amenities at Canada Water

Despite looking sleek and modern, Canada Water station may not offer every facility you would typically expect. While there is no ticket office, you'll find ticket machines for your immediate ticket needs. However, please note that tickets purchased online cannot be collected here. You’ll be pleased to know there are induction loops available for hearing-impaired travelers and smartcard validators to speed up your journey. For customers needing assistance, help points are available, though on-site staff help is not provided.

When it comes to comfort during your wait, Canada Water provides the essentials. While there isn't a waiting room, the station has accessible toilets, alongside refreshment facilities including a coffee shop, curry takeaway, and a delightful cake stand. The highlights include easy travel connections, thanks to its step-free access, and lift services facilitating movement across the station seamlessly. Moreover, CCTV ensures security is held to high standards.

Everything you need to know about Birkenhead Hamilton Square Station

Discovering Birkenhead Hamilton Square Train Station

Birkenhead Hamilton Square Train Station, a crucial hub within Merseyside, makes traveling across the region seamless and efficient. Whether you're commuting to work or planning a day out in Liverpool, the station offers a convenient starting point for your journey. Known for its impressive architecture and proximity to major landmarks, Birkenhead Hamilton Square provides welcoming facilities designed to make your travel experience as smooth as possible.

Station Facilities and Amenities

The station offers a comprehensive range of amenities to ensure a comfortable experience for every traveler. The ticket office is open from 5:30 AM to 12:20 AM on weekdays and 7:36 AM to 12:20 AM on Sundays. Ticket machines are conveniently located throughout the station, and the presence of smartcard facilities makes purchasing and collecting tickets efficient. Accessibility is a priority with step-free access available, supported by lifts for easy platform navigation.

Helpline services provide much-needed assistance, available up to two hours before your journey, ensuring all travelers can move with confidence. The station also features essential services like CCTV for safety, refreshment facilities, and a convenience store for light shopping. Though luggage storage isn't available, the station provides seating areas for relaxation while you wait for your train.

Transport Links and Onward Travel

Birkenhead Hamilton Square is excellently connected to various modes of transport, creating a seamless travel experience. The rail replacement service is accessible from Hamilton Street, ensuring alternatives whenever required. For those looking to transition to road travel, taxis are available, with more information accessible on traintaxi.co.uk.

Local bus links enhance connectivity, providing options to continue your journey beyond the train network. Travelers can visit the Merseytravel website or contact Traveline for more bus route information. Furthermore, if your travels involve the skies, Liverpool John Lennon Airport is within reach by bus, with Combined Rail and bus tickets simplifying the travel process.
